Top 5 TE Sleepers in the 2022 Fantasy Football Season

Hunter Henry (Patriots)


Given a healthy campaign, Hunter Henry is one of the more rock-solid fantasy tight ends on the board. After several injury-filled seasons as a Charger, Henry played all 17 games in his debut season in New England and hauled in nine touchdown catches in the process. Although 50 receptions for a little over 600 receiving yards aren’t as appealing, Henry’s upside as a perennial end-zone threat in the Pats’ offense definitely warrants a starting spot on a fantasy roster.

Robert Tonyan (Packers)


Given that the Packers are (+1,200) sleepers to win Super Bowl LVII, Robert Tonyan’s value in fantasy will always be in question. Unfortunately, the Indiana State product’s 2021 season was cut short mid-season due to a torn ACL. Now at full strength and with Aaron Rodgers lacking in receiving options compared to previous years, many experts are high on Tonyan to have his best fantasy campaign since 2020 when he caught a whopping 11 TD passes from A-God.

Mike Gesicki (Dolphins)


Fourth-year Fins tight end Mike Gesicki has quietly become one of the more consistent tight ends in fantasy. In fact, the former second-round pick ranked fifth in receptions (73) and eighth in receiving yards (713) amongst all tight ends in receiving yards last season. Those are some pretty stellar numbers for Gesicki, who holds more value in PPR leagues than standard but is a decent mid-tier TE pickup across all formats regardless.

Pat Freiermuth (Steelers)


Whether it’s the debuting Kenny Pickett (the +700 odds-on favorite to win the 2022 Offensive Rookie of the Year award) or the former second-overall pick Mitchell Trubisky under center for the Steelers, the biggest benefactor on Pittsburgh’s offense due to the change at starting QB has to be Pat Freiermuth. Pickett and Trubisky will likely call upon Freiermuth’s number in check-down situations. In turn, Freiermuth could very well top his already decent 2021 stats of 60 catches for seven TD catches in his sophomore NFL season.

Cole Kmet (Bears)


Another tight end who hauled in 60 catches in 2021 is Chicago’s Cole Kmet, who finished the season with 612 receiving yards (10.2 YPC). Sadly, former Notre Dame standout failed to find the end zone all season despite playing in all 17 games. For fantasy managers who are high on Justin Fields finally taking the next step in the pros, Kmet is a more than a viable TE sleeper selection who deserves a spot on the bench as a speculative stash from the later rounds of re-draft leagues.
